Output 5578321520c729587b99673005f5d890ff58e00831453289c82de8f5ab69cdbd:1

value
169321009
script pubkey
OP_HASH160 OP_PUSHBYTES_20 880df7936aa751ffafde38409627e21421663b13 OP_EQUAL
address
3E6QZ5nbWonBpQDf9y86Fr1P1Y3wmyiQSC
transaction
5578321520c729587b99673005f5d890ff58e00831453289c82de8f5ab69cdbd
confirmations
297230
spent
true